I have a 2025 Ford Explorer ST that I have had for a couple weeks now and I seem to have some kind of Electrical gremlin or dash glitch and was wondering if anyone has run into this or has one currently doing the same. So on occasion when I park my Explorer and it sits for like 10 to 20 minutes what happens is it make s a bunch of clunking and electrical noises however nothing lights up or or flashes etc in the dash or on the center screen. Then when I go to restart the car I notice that 3 of the pages I have added to the dash have disappeared. Specifically the pages I lose are Drivers Assistance, Trip 2 and the Temperature page. All of these pages Except for the driver assistance page which I think is a default page (but not sure of that) was added by me by ticking the box under the myview setup page. Also if I had a route planned in the Google map it also disappears. When I took it to the dealer and told them exactly how to replicate this they of course either did not follow my instructions or did not wait long enough and simply said they could not replicate it. So I was wondering if anyone else went thru this and if so were you able to fix it and how or is also going thru this weird gremlin. I'm hoping that maybe a future software update might come at some point to fix this as this is still a really new car and its a newer infotainment systems. I however just wanted to put out a feeler to see if this might have happened to anyone else. Thanks!

Usually if dash is tezetting..it's indicative of a low battery state of charge
The clicking etc is car sensing your near
If you walk away and come back without key snd walk near car, it will make a few clicks as modules wake up
My 23 does it every time I walk past it in front

And once you get out and shut down..it csn take a while for car to sleep or shut down all the modules..iirc testing waits like 45 to 60 minutes
But the biggie is low battery state of charge
Charge battery to 100%
Go fir a drive and see if it stays
There is a truckload of modules etc that eat power.
If you make short trips..it csnt fully recharge
Especially if you have rear ac on mid to high blower
Or constantly unlocking locking etc,
